1. Annoucement and preparation.
The idea of holding a general council for the church to assert its authority and its defensive stance against a modernity shaped by Enlightenment and revolution was first suggested to Pius IX during exile in Gaëta. The plan took shape after the pope – two days before the publication of the encyclical Quanta cura and the Syllabus on Dec 8, 1864, and in close connection…
